Theatre Description
The National Conservatory of Dramatic Arts offers DC's only accredited actor training studio program. We've been preparing people for careers in acting since 1975.
Our immersive training ensures graduates enter the job market with a strong foundation in the craft of acting, the business savvy to be successful in a competitive market, and a network of professional contacts.

Students work closely with a faculty of professional actors, directors, producers, and screenwriters and playwrights who are actively working in theater, film, and television.
Tuition at NCDA is competitively priced for the area and dramatically lower than similar acting classes in LA and NYC.

The Conservatory is licensed by the Higher Education Licensure Commission of the District of Columbia, Accredited by The Accrediting Commission of Career Schools and Colleges and approved by the US Department of Education for participation in the Title IV Federal Financial Aid Programs, making students eligible to apply for financial aid in the form of grants, and student loans.

Licensure and Accreditation ensure that the curriculum is continually reviewed by a panel of education experts and industry professionals.
